- You've been asking for an FPV swappable fuselage, so we thought we'd bring back the Fowl Flyer! A smaller foam board version of the original. This scratch built cargo flyer is designed to fit with your swappable fuselage!

Good video but maybe it's worth mentioning that you should never put your 5.8 GHz or 2.4 GHz antenna in your plane because of the bad signal penetration. With 900MHz and 1.2/1.3 GHz it's not a problem.
